RT-PCR扩增K19检测胃癌区域淋巴结微转移

摘要: 目的:探讨RT-PCR检测胃癌区域淋巴结微转移的价值及其应用前景。方法:以病理组织学和RT-PCR扩增K19对30例胃癌患者的癌组织标本及126个淋巴结进行检测。结果:30例胃癌患者癌组织均有K19 mRNA表达;126个淋巴结中,组织学阳性26个(20.6%),而RT-PCR阳性42个(33.3%),RT-PCR扩增K19及内参基因β-actin后,所有瘤组织、转移淋巴结显示460和540 bp的扩增片段,非肿瘤患者的淋巴结中仅显示540 bp。 结论:RT-PCR扩增K19 mRNA检测胃癌区域淋巴结微转移是一种敏感、特异的检测方法,优于常规病理组织学。

Abstract: Objective To study the detection of gastric cancer micrometastasis in regional lymph nodes by reverse transcriptase polymerase chain reaction (RT-PCR)and its promising application. Methods Tumor tissues of 30 cases of gastric cancer and 126 lymph nodes were studied by both histopathological examination and K19 mRNA RT-PCR. Results K19 mRNA expressed in all specimens of 30 patients with gastric cancer, 26 examined lymph nodes showed postive lymph node metastasis by routine histopathological examination (20.6%), but the number of postive lymph nodes detected by RT-PCR increased to 42 (33.3%). After K19 and β-actin were amplificated by RT-PCR, the amplification fragments of 460 and 540 bp appeared in all cancer and gastrointestinal tissues. Conclusion K19mRNA detection by RT-PCR is superior to routine histpathological examination and is a highly sensitive and specific method.
